About the Book:
Peter Weir is, without doubt, one of the most important Australian film directors of all time. His films have had a major impact, both in terms of the Australian film industry (Picnic at Hanging Rock, The Cars That Ate Paris, and Gallipoli) and as the work of an innovative auteur working within the confines of the Hollywood system (Witness, Dead Poets Society, Fearless, The Truman Show, and Master and Commander).
This fully revised and updated edition of Jonathan Rayner's acclaimed study takes an in-depth look at the career of a filmmaker who has, over the course of 30 years, put together a substantial and much-loved body of work. Jonathan Rayner illustrates how Peter Weir brings a consistent vision to his films, no matter how disparate their subject matter — and how he uses his outsider status in the American film industry to his advantage.

About the Author:
Jonathan Rayner teaches in the Department of English Literature at the University of Sheffield. He a member of the editorial board for Studies in European Cinema.
